在当今数字化时代,视频内容的产生和消费量呈指数级增长,因此如何高效、安全地存储和管理这些海量数据成为了一个关键问题,面对这一挑战,企业和技术人员需要在两种主要的存储解决方案之间做出抉择:集中式存储与分布式存储。
集中式存储:统一管理,简化操作
定义与特点
集中式存储是指将所有数据存储在一个或多个中心服务器上,通过单一的管理系统进行控制和维护,这种架构通常依赖于高性能的服务器硬件和网络基础设施,以确保数据的快速访问和高可靠性。
优势分析
- 易于管理和监控
- 集中式存储提供了一个集中的控制面板,使得管理员能够轻松地进行配置、备份和维护工作。
- 通过统一的策略实施,可以更有效地应对安全威胁和数据泄露风险。
- 性能优化
由于所有的数据处理都在同一平台上完成,因此可以实现更好的资源分配和负载均衡,从而提高整体性能。
- 规模扩展性:
随着业务需求的增加,只需升级现有的中心服务器或者添加更多的节点即可实现规模的线性扩展。
图片来源于网络,如有侵权联系删除
劣势探讨
- 单点故障风险高
如果中心的某个组件出现问题,可能会导致整个系统的崩溃,影响业务的连续性和稳定性。
- 成本高昂
高性能的服务器和网络设备的投入较大,同时还需要专业的技术人员来确保系统的正常运行。
- 灵活性不足
对于某些特定场景下的需求,如地理位置分散的视频监控项目,可能需要额外的设备和复杂的布线方案才能满足要求。
分布式存储:去中心化,灵活可靠
定义与特点
分布式存储则采用了去中心化的方式,将数据分散存储在不同的物理位置或设备上,每个节点都具有一定的自治能力,并通过某种协议相互协作以共同完成任务,常见的例子包括区块链技术和云存储服务。
优势分析
- 高度冗余和安全
- 数据被分割成小块并在多个地点同步复制,即使个别节点受损也不会导致数据丢失。
- 去中心化的特性也减少了因单个实体控制而引发的安全隐患。
- 可扩展性强
新增节点后无需重新部署应用程序,系统能够自动调整以适应新的拓扑结构。
- 地理分布广
分布式存储特别适合那些需要在不同地区实时传输和处理大量数据的场景。
劣势探讨
- 复杂度高
设计和维护这样的系统需要更高的技术水平,尤其是在处理大规模数据和复杂网络时。
图片来源于网络,如有侵权联系删除
- 延迟问题
当数据分布在不同的地理位置时,可能会面临较长的传输时间和响应周期。
- 一致性保证困难
如何在不同节点间保持数据的一致性成为一个棘手的技术难题。
实际应用案例对比
为了更好地理解这两种存储方式的实际效果和应用场景,我们可以比较两个具体的实例:
-
Netflix:这家流媒体巨头最初采用集中式的AWS S3作为其核心视频存储解决方案,然而随着用户数量的激增和对服务质量要求的不断提高,他们逐渐转向了混合模式——结合使用CDN边缘缓存和本地数据中心来进行内容分发,这种方法既保证了低延迟又降低了成本。
-
YouTube:虽然目前没有公开详细的信息,但考虑到它庞大的用户基础和对实时互动的需求,可以推测 YouTube 也可能在探索更为先进的分布式存储技术,比如利用区块链技术来实现去中心化和安全性更强的视频分享平台。
结论和建议
在选择合适的视频存储解决方案之前,企业应该充分考虑自身的业务需求和长远规划,如果对数据的安全性有较高要求且愿意承担一定的成本压力,那么集中式存储可能是更好的选择;而对于那些追求更高灵活性和可扩展性的公司来说,分布式存储无疑更具吸引力,随着技术的发展和创新,未来可能会有更多新颖的存储解决方案涌现出来,为我们的数字生活带来更多可能性。
标签: #视频存储选择集中式存储还是分布式存储
评论列表